CSS @font-face Regel

Den CSS @font-face regel er en kraftfuld teknik, der gør det muligt at indlæse skrifttyper direkte fra en server i stedet for at stole på de standard skrifttyper, der er installeret på brugerens enhed. Dette åbner op for en verden af muligheder for designere, der ønsker at skabe unikke og engagerende websites med skrifttyper, der skiller sig ud.

Hvad er CSS @font-face?

CSS @font-face er en regel, der giver designere mulighed for at indlejre skrifttyper direkte i deres CSS-styling. Dette betyder, at du kan bruge skrifttyper, som ikke er installeret lokalt på brugerens enhed, hvilket åbner mulighed for at skabe mere interessante og unikke designoplevelser.

Sådan bruges CSS @font-face reglen

For at bruge CSS @font-face reglen skal du først have adgang til den skrifttype, du ønsker at bruge, enten ved at downloade den fra en troværdig kilde eller ved at generere den med en skrifttypegenerator. Herefter følger du disse trin:

  1. Upload skrifttypen til din server.
  2. Definér skrifttypen i din CSS ved at angive stien til skrifttypen på serveren.
  3. Anvend skrifttypen i din CSS ved at henvise til dens navn i dine stylingregler.

Fordele ved at bruge CSS @font-face

Der er flere fordele ved at bruge CSS @font-face reglen i dine webdesignprojekter:

  • Du kan bruge skrifttyper, som ikke nødvendigvis er tilgængelige på alle enheder.
  • Du kan skabe unikke og skræddersyede designoplevelser med brugen af specialdesignede skrifttyper.
  • Du kan forbedre læsbarheden og æstetikken på dit website ved at vælge den perfekte skrifttype til dit indhold.

“CSS @font-face reglen har revolutioneret måden, vi designer websites på, ved at give os mulighed for at skabe unikke og spændende designoplevelser med brugen af specialdesignede skrifttyper.”

Afsluttende tanker

CSS @font-face reglen er et værdifuldt redskab for enhver webdesigner, der ønsker at skabe unikke og engagerende websites. Ved at kunne bruge specialdesignede skrifttyper åbnes der op for endeløse designmuligheder, der kan hjælpe med at differentiere dit website fra mængden. Så næste gang du arbejder på et webdesignprojekt, så overvej at integrere CSS @font-face reglen for at bringe dine designidéer til live.

Hvad er CSS @font-face-reglen, og hvordan bruges den i webudvikling?

CSS @font-face-reglen er en metode til at indlejre brugerdefinerede skrifttyper på websider. Ved hjælp af @font-face-reglen kan udviklere specificere en skrifttype, der ikke er standard på brugerens system, og sørge for, at den vises korrekt på hjemmesiden. Dette sker ved at uploade skrifttypen til serveren og definere dens placering i CSS-filen.

Hvordan tilføjes en brugerdefineret skrifttype ved hjælp af CSS @font-face-reglen?

For at tilføje en brugerdefineret skrifttype med CSS @font-face-reglen skal du først downloade skrifttypen (f.eks. i WOFF- eller TTF-format) og gemme den på din server. Derefter skal du definere skrifttypen i din CSS-fil ved hjælp af @font-face-reglen med angivelse af skrifttypens navn, kildesti og eventuelle ekstra formater for bagudkompabilitet.

Hvad er fordelene ved at bruge CSS @font-face-reglen frem for standard skrifttyper i webdesign?

En af fordelene ved at bruge CSS @font-face-reglen er evnen til at bruge brugerdefinerede skrifttyper, som kan give en unik og kreativ visuel identitet til hjemmesiden. Desuden sikrer brugen af @font-face, at skrifttypen vises ensartet på tværs af forskellige enheder og browsere, hvilket kan forbedre brugeroplevelsen.

Hvordan sikrer man, at en brugerdefineret skrifttype vises korrekt på alle enheder og browsere?

For at sikre, at en brugerdefineret skrifttype vises korrekt på alle enheder og browsere, er det vigtigt at angive alternative formater af skrifttypen (f.eks. WOFF, WOFF2, EOT) i @font-face-reglen for at sikre bagudkompatibilitet. Derudover er det en god praksis at teste skrifttypen på forskellige enheder og browsere for at identificere eventuelle problemområder.

Hvad sker der, hvis en bruger ikke har den nødvendige skrifttype installeret på deres enhed?

Hvis en bruger ikke har den specificerede skrifttype installeret på deres enhed, vil browseren downloade skrifttypen fra den angivne kildesti på serveren, når siden indlæses. Dette gør det muligt for brugeren at se teksten i den korrekte skrifttype, selvom den ikke er installeret lokalt på deres enhed.

Kan man bruge flere forskellige skrifttyper på samme hjemmeside ved hjælp af CSS @font-face-reglen?

Ja, det er muligt at bruge flere forskellige skrifttyper på samme hjemmeside ved hjælp af CSS @font-face-reglen. Udviklere kan definere flere @font-face-regler i CSS-filen for at inkludere forskellige skrifttyper og anvende dem på forskellige tekstelementer eller sektioner på hjemmesiden.

Hvordan påvirker brugen af brugerdefinerede skrifttyper med CSS @font-face-reglen hastigheden på en hjemmesides indlæsning?

Brugen af brugerdefinerede skrifttyper med CSS @font-face-reglen kan påvirke hastigheden på en hjemmesides indlæsning, da browseren skal downloade skrifttypen fra serveren. Det er vigtigt at optimere skrifttypen ved at anvende komprimeringsmetoder og caching for at reducere indlæsningstiden og forbedre brugeroplevelsen.

Er det et sikkerhedsmæssigt problem at bruge CSS @font-face-reglen på hjemmesiden?

Generelt er det ikke et sikkerhedsmæssigt problem at bruge CSS @font-face-reglen på hjemmesiden, da det primært er et visuelt designelement og ikke indeholder direkte adgang til serveren eller brugerens personlige oplysninger. Det er dog vigtigt at sikre, at skrifttypen er lovlig at bruge og ikke krænker ophavsrettigheder eller licensaftaler.

Kan man bruge CSS @font-face-reglen til at indlejre skrifttyper fra tredjepartsudbydere som Google Fonts eller Adobe Fonts?

Ja, det er muligt at bruge CSS @font-face-reglen til at indlejre skrifttyper fra tredjepartsudbydere som Google Fonts eller Adobe Fonts. Disse udbydere giver typisk en embed-kode, som kan indsættes i @font-face-reglen for at bruge deres skrifttyper på hjemmesiden. Dette kan være en praktisk løsning for at få adgang til et bredt udvalg af skrifttyper uden at skulle downloade dem lokalt.

JavaScript Callbacks – En dybdegående guide til callback-funktionerAlt hvad du behøver at vide om PHP SessionsJavaScript Array find() MetodeExcel COUNTIF FunktionPython Set intersection() MetodeUltimativ MySQL Tutorial: Lær At Bruge MySQL Som En EkspertSQL Self Join: En dybdegående guideAlt, du behøver at vide om Java Constructors